Santo Island, Vanuatu Tourism Overview Sanma is a province located in the Northern part of the nation of Vanuatu. It  occupies the nation's largest island, Espiritu Santo, located approximately 2,500 km northeast of Sydney, Australia. Vanuatu Department of Tourism Joins GSTC June 2018 - Vanuatu Department of Tourism has joined the Global Sustainable Tourism Council (GSTC) as a destination member. Vanuatu Department of Tourism is a government agency established under the Ministry of Tourism, Trade, Industry and Ni-Vanuatu Business.
